Cara Aitchison

Professor Cara Aitchison has been President and Vice-Chancellor of Cardiff Metropolitan University since 2016 when she joined from Plymouth Marjon University where she was Vice-Chancellor and Chief Executive (2013-2016).

Cara is committed to values-driven leadership that integrates the education agendas of widening participation, civic engagement and international diplomacy with sustainable and inclusive economic growth. Her leadership is informed by her research and she holds a Professorship in Geography and Cultural Economy and has published 10 books and 200+ research outputs, including 50+ international keynote papers. Cara has been Principal Investigator to 30+ funded research projects leading to new theoretical perspectives in leisure, tourism and gender studies and new policy impacts in rural planning, sustainable development, renewable energy, cultural strategy, tourism development and sport leadership. She has held international journal Editorial Board positions on: Annals of Leisure ResearchAnnals of Tourism ResearchContemporary Social ScienceEquality, Diversity and InclusionLeisure Studies; and Qualitative Research in Sport and Exercise.
